Why Does My Ceiling Fan Wobble, and When Is It Unsafe?

Minor movement can result from unequal blade weight or alignment. Movement at the ceiling box, canopy, downrod, or motor mount requires shutdown and inspection.

Turn the fan off.

Watch which component moves as it slows:

  • Blades only
  • Motor housing
  • Downrod
  • Canopy
  • Ceiling box
  • Entire ceiling surface

Do not continue operating the fan when the canopy, electrical box, or mounting bracket visibly moves.

Hunter identifies loose hardware, unequal blade alignment, improper mounting, and blade imbalance as common wobble causes.

Shut it down immediately for warning signs

Turn off the fan and the circuit breaker when you observe:

  • Cracked blade
  • Loose blade arm
  • Canopy separating from ceiling
  • Downrod pin moving
  • Scraping
  • Burning odor
  • Electrical buzzing
  • Shower of dust or debris from the box
  • Ceiling cracking
  • Motor housing dropping
  • Repeated breaker trip

Do not stand beneath a fan whose mounting point is moving.

Confirm the electrical box is fan-rated

A ceiling fan must be supported by an electrical box and mounting system rated for fan use and secured to the building structure.

Hunter warns that an ordinary light-fixture box may not be suitable for the weight and dynamic movement of a fan.

Turn off power before removing the canopy.

Look for:

  • Fan-support marking
  • Secure bracket
  • Correct screws
  • Structural attachment
  • No cracked or loose box

When the box cannot be identified confidently, use an electrician.

Tighten blade screws

With power disconnected:

  1. Check screws connecting each blade to its blade arm.
  2. Check screws connecting each arm to the motor.
  3. Tighten them evenly.
  4. Do not overtighten and crush the blade material.
  5. Inspect every arm for bending or cracking.

Hunter associates clicking and wobbling with loose blade and motor-housing fasteners.

Use the correct screw type.

Do not replace missing hardware with a random wood or drywall screw.

Compare blade height

Measure from the ceiling to the same point near the tip of each blade.

Rotate the fan by hand and measure each blade in the same location.

A blade sitting noticeably higher or lower can indicate:

  • Bent blade arm
  • Warped blade
  • Incorrect installation
  • Loose screw
  • Damaged blade

Do not bend a blade arm unless the manufacturer specifically authorizes an adjustment procedure.

Replacement is safer when a part is cracked or visibly deformed.

Inspect the downrod and ball

For a downrod fan, check:

  • Hanging ball seated in bracket
  • Downrod pin installed
  • Retaining clip present
  • Set screws tight
  • Wires not pinched
  • Canopy not carrying the fan’s weight

Use a balancing kit last

After hardware and alignment checks:

  1. Attach the temporary balancing clip to one blade.
  2. Run the fan at the speed where wobble is most visible.
  3. Move the clip among blades.
  4. Adjust its position along the most responsive blade.
  5. Install the permanent balancing weight where the instructions specify.

Hunter says balancing kits correct small weight differences but do not repair warped, cracked, or broken blades.

Do not use coins, adhesive putty, or improvised weights that can detach while spinning.

Check whether the blades match

All blades should match in:

  • Model
  • Length
  • Weight
  • Material
  • Pitch
  • Mounting position

Replacing one blade with a visually similar part can introduce imbalance.

Use the manufacturer’s approved blade set.

Fan size and speed

A larger fan can show more visible movement at the blade tips even when the mounting system remains stable.

The critical distinction is whether the movement stays within the rotating assembly or transfers into:

  • Bracket
  • Box
  • Ceiling
  • Downrod connection

Do not normalize structural movement as “all fans wobble a little.”

Renters

Report wobble in writing.

Include:

  • Video from a safe distance
  • Speed setting
  • Whether canopy or ceiling moves
  • Sounds
  • Date first observed
  • Evidence of prior repair

Do not open the electrical box or replace mounting hardware without authorization.

Bottom line

Tighten hardware, compare blade alignment, inspect the mounting system, and use a balancing kit only for a sound fan with minor blade-weight differences.

Blade-tip movement may be a balance problem. Movement where the fan meets the building is a stop-using-it problem.
